NEW STEP BY STEP MAP FOR WHAT IS MD5 TECHNOLOGY

New Step by Step Map For what is md5 technology

New Step by Step Map For what is md5 technology

Blog Article

It ought to be outlined that MD5 is not ideal and is also, in truth, recognised to be at risk of hash collisions. Hash collisions arise when different parts of knowledge make the exact same hash worth, undermining the principle that every distinctive piece of information must generate a uniquely identifiable hash outcome.

SHA-1 can still be utilized to confirm old time stamps and electronic signatures, even so the NIST (National Institute of Benchmarks and Technology) won't advise using SHA-one to generate electronic signatures or in instances where by collision resistance is needed.

In 2004 it was shown that MD5 isn't collision-resistant.[27] As such, MD5 will not be well suited for applications like SSL certificates or digital signatures that depend on this property for digital safety. Researchers In addition found far more really serious flaws in MD5, and explained a possible collision assault—a technique to produce a set of inputs for which MD5 makes similar checksums.

Facts integrity verification. MD5 is usually accustomed to confirm the integrity of data files or information. By evaluating the MD5 hash of the downloaded file having a acknowledged, dependable hash, customers can validate which the file hasn't been altered or corrupted throughout transmission.

Digital signatures. In some cases, MD5 continues to be used in the generation of digital signatures. While this is significantly less widespread now as a result of protection problems, legacy units should rely upon MD5 in certain digital signature algorithms.

MD5 can be an older cryptographic hash function that's no longer regarded as secure for many applications. It turns data of any duration into a hard and fast-size output. This output has A variety of useful properties.

If we return to the 4 strains that the hashing visualization Software gave us, you will note that the 3rd line says:

Among the reasons this is legitimate is the fact it should be computationally infeasible to find two unique messages that hash to exactly the same benefit. But MD5 fails this prerequisite—these collisions can probably be found in seconds.

The small size from the hash allows for productive storage and transmission, particularly in eventualities where several hashes must be managed.

Bycrpt: It is just a password hashing functionality mainly designed to protected hashing passwords. It really is computationally intensive, building collision or brute drive attacks Significantly more challenging. Furthermore, it has a salt worth, properly defending from rainbow desk assaults. 

Initial off, MD5 is speedy and successful. It really is just like the hare during the race from the tortoise—it gets The work accomplished rapidly. This velocity is actually a critical component when you're processing significant amounts of data.

Revealed as RFC 1321 all around 30 years back, the MD5 concept-digest algorithm remains to be extensively utilized today. Utilizing the MD5 algorithm, a 128-bit much more compact output is often made from a message enter of variable size. It is a kind of cryptographic hash that is meant to make digital signatures, compressing large documents into more compact ones inside of a protected way then encrypting them with a private ( or top secret) essential to become matched which has a community important. MD5 will also be accustomed to detect file corruption or inadvertent changes within just huge collections of data files being a command-line implementation utilizing popular Personal computer languages such as Java, Perl, or C.

All of these developments eventually led on the Concept Digest (MD) relatives of cryptographic hash features, designed by Ronald Rivest, who more info can be renowned for giving the R while in the RSA encryption algorithm.

A different substitute is definitely the BLAKE2 algorithm. It is speedier than MD5 and SHA-two and can also be resistant to hacking assaults. If speed and stability had a toddler, It might be BLAKE2.

Report this page